Tips and Tricks for Arranging Furniture in a Living Room Kitchen Combo

Incorporating both living and kitchen areas into one cohesive space can be a challenge, especially when it comes to arranging furniture. However, with thoughtful planning and some creative flair, you can create a functional and stylish living room kitchen combo that seamlessly blends comfort and functionality. Here are some tips and tricks to help you arrange furniture in your living room kitchen combo:

1. Define Zones

Define Zones in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Start by defining distinct zones for the living and kitchen areas. This will help you allocate space efficiently and plan furniture placement accordingly.

2. Choose Multi-Functional Furniture

Choose Multi-Functional Furniture in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Maximize space and enhance functionality by opting for multi-functional furniture pieces. For instance, a sofa with built-in storage can double as seating and storage.

3. Create a Focal Point

Create a Focal Point in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Establishing a focal point can draw attention and anchor the space. This could be a fireplace, a piece of art, or even a window with a stunning view.

4. Balance the Layout

Balance the Layout in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Achieve a balanced layout by evenly distributing furniture and avoiding overcrowding. Create visual harmony by mirroring furniture on either side of the focal point.

5. Use Area Rugs to Define Spaces

Use Area Rugs to Define Spaces in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Area rugs can help delineate different zones within the living room kitchen combo. They can also add warmth and texture to the space.

6. Incorporate Open Shelving

Incorporate Open Shelving in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Open shelving can provide storage while maintaining an open and airy feel. It also allows for easy access to items and can display decorative objects.

7. Hang Wall Art

Hang Wall Art in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Incorporate wall art to add personality and visual interest to the space. Hang artwork that complements the overall design scheme.

8. Add Plants for Vibrancy

Add Plants for Vibrancy in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Introduce plants to bring life and color into the living room kitchen combo. Plants can also help purify the air and create a more inviting atmosphere.

9. Use Mirrors to Create Illusion of Space

Use Mirrors to Create Illusion of Space in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Strategically placed mirrors can reflect light and make the space appear larger. They can also add depth and interest to the room.

10. Pay Attention to Lighting

Pay Attention to Lighting in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Lighting plays a crucial role in creating ambiance and defining different areas. Utilize a combination of natural and artificial lighting to achieve the desired effect.

11. Incorporate Color and Texture

Incorporate Color and Texture in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Add visual interest and depth by incorporating color and texture into the space. Experiment with different color palettes and mix and match textures to create a cohesive look.

12. Keep Traffic Flow in Mind

Keep Traffic Flow in Mind in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Ensure that furniture placement does not obstruct traffic flow between different areas of the living room kitchen combo. Maintain clear pathways for easy movement.

13. Maximize Natural Light

Maximize Natural Light in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Make the most of natural light by positioning furniture near windows or sliding doors. Natural light can brighten up the space and create a more inviting atmosphere.

14. Don't Overcrowd the Space

Don't Overcrowd the Space in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Avoid overcrowding the living room kitchen combo with too much furniture. Leave enough space for comfortable movement and conversation.

15. Add Accessories and Personal Touches

Add Accessories and Personal Touches in Living Room Kitchen Combo

Accessorize the living room kitchen combo with throw pillows, blankets, vases, and other decorative items. These personal touches can make the space feel more cozy and inviting.
